  2. At what level does this course start and end?

    The course starts of at a beginner's level. When you finish the course, you will be at an intermediate conversational level. You will be able to carry on a basic conversation with native speakers.

    If you've never studied Spanish before, you will spend more time in the beginning lessons until you master the basics. Even in these first lessons you will already be learning how to form sentences and speak in Spanish.

    More advanced users can go through the beginning lessons as a review and then quickly move on to new topics and more advanced lessons.

  3. How long does it take to finish the course?

    If you spend 30 minutes to an hour a day studying five days a week, it would take you anywhere from 12 to 15 weeks (three to four months) to finish the course.

  5. Does the course teach Spanish from Mexico or Spain?

    Every word in the course has been picked carefully as a word that will be understood no matter what area or country you are in. However, Maria, the native voice in the course, is a native Mexican so you will learn the Latin American accent.

  6. Is the course equivalent to a college or high school Spanish course?

    Yes. This course has been used at both the high school and college levels as curriculum for classes. High schools who use the course normally give 2 years language credit for students who complete the course. At the college level, the course has been used for a conversational Spanish class lasting one semester.

  9. What is the Pronunciation CD-ROM?

    The Pronunciation CD-ROM teaches you how to speak and sound like a native. There are 26 total lessons on the CD with over 1,200 interactive buttons modeling correct pronunciation. The pronunciation lessons follow a different format than the other lessons here on the website and include diagrams that show mouth and tongue placement.

    Each lesson is dedicated to different sounds in Spanish which are traditionally hard for English speakers to pronounce correctly. These lessons will help you sound like a native speaker and have a native accent.
